CPXV Heavy Duty – Vertical Sump Pump

Offering state-of-the-art hydraulics, CPXV Heavy Duty vertical sump pump is designed for applications where high performance, superior efficiency and low NPSH are required. CPXV Heavy Duty sump pumps conform to ISO 5199 design criteria.

Heavy-Duty Casing with multi-ribbed discharge flange conforms to ISO 5199 design criteria.

High Efficiency, Open Impeller with back vanes and shroud provides axial balance to reduce maintenance and downtime cost by extending mechanical seal and bearing reliability. Low NPSHR design decreases operating cost and extends life.

Standard Column Length of 500 mm translates to a minimum sump depth of 0.7 m. Subsequent column lengths are available in 100 mm increments, up to the longest standard sump pump depth of 10 m.

Heavy-Duty Thrust Bearings with axial adjustment made at soleplate level.

Radial Bearings are available in a number of material options, including silicon carbide, offering compatibility across a spectrum of liquids. The bearings can be flushed by product or from an external source.

CE Marked and compliant with applicable European directives, such as ATEX.

  • Choice of materials
    Ductile iron
    Carbon steel
    304, 304L
    316, 316L
    Duplex stainless steel
    Alloy 20
    Chlorimet 3 (Alloy C-276)
    Chlorimet 2 (Alloy B-2)

  • Operating parameters
    Flows to 1400 m3/h (6160 gpm)
    Heads to 250 m (820 ft)
    Pressures to 25 bar (365 psi)
    Temperatures from -40°C (-40°F) to 350°C (660°
